Hi
You should file a case of Restitution of conjugal rights in the court.
Since already mediation measures have failed to get your wife and children back to you, it is time to approach the court.
Hope you have all the records of police counselling so as to ensure that your defense is ready in the event of your wife filing false 498a, DVC cases against you.

Hello,

This is a family matter and this can be sorted only by you and your wife. Police will not interfere much. At best they can call and counsel both of you and send back. Now, send a legal notice to your wife through a lawyer and ask her to come back to you. If she comes back to you and resumes matrimonial relationship, good. If not, file a petition for restitution of conjugal rights in the jurisdictional family court. Feel free to contact me if you need any help.
